Close Menu
    Facebook X (Twitter) Instagram
    Urdu Feed
    • Home
    • Business
    • Education
    • Food
    • Health
    • News
    • Jobs
    • Law
    • Travel
    • Technology
    Urdu Feed
    Home»Technology»Effective Time Management for Programmers: Balancing Productivity and Creativity

    Effective Time Management for Programmers: Balancing Productivity and Creativity

    1
    By Rose Ruck on June 21, 2023 Technology
    Share
    Facebook Twitter LinkedIn Pinterest Email

    Effective Time Management for Programmers is a set of techniques that help software engineers keep their workday productive, focused, and organized. These strategies involve planning, tracking progress, and following through on tasks.

    Non-coding tasks like meetings, emails, and social media can drain your productivity and cause you to rush through coding sessions. Using tools that optimize your calendar and create blocks of focus time can help you overcome these distractions.

    Consider these recommendations worth implying into your schedule for balancing productivity and creativity:

    Set Priorities

    One of the most critical aspects of effective time management is setting priorities. It’s a process of comparing tasks against each other and sorting them based on some measurable criterion. This can include everything from the importance of a task to how long it takes to complete it.

    Software engineers should focus on tasks that align with goals and have a set deadline. This can save time and help ensure projects meet their desired outcome. Too complex tasks can also be delegated and done faster. It works well when you are struggling with a challenging project or are afraid to miss the deadline. Such services as codebeach.com operate effectively to provide quality programming help virtually with any coding project as they hire the best specialists. Entrusting your programming task to an expert is an excellent way to balance your schedule, meet the deadline, and save effort for other essential activities.

    To continue, identifying time-wasters and addressing them as needed is a good idea. This may involve eliminating distractions and implementing apps that track your time so you can see how much of your day is spent on unproductive activities. It can also reduce the number of meetings and email correspondences that you participate in so you can focus on your work.

    Break Down Large Tasks

    When you are an effective programmer, you finish your work promptly without stress. This allows you to schedule other activities such as hobbies, family affairs, and relaxation.

    If you have an enormous task, you are working on. It is helpful to break it down into smaller tasks. This helps you to get a better sense of how long each task will take and also allows you to keep more granular records of the time spent on each task.

    It is also a great way to combat procrastination by breaking down a daunting project into tiny fragments that are easy to accomplish. Checking a small task off your to-do list gives you a feeling of accomplishment and motivation to continue the project.

    Don’t Be Afraid to Ask for Help

    A programmer can’t always figure out what is going wrong with a code problem on their own. Sometimes, they must ask for help from a coworker or manager or delegate the task to a professional from a programming help service we mentioned before. However, asking for help can be stressful. This is because it can feel like a waste of time, especially when a programmer knows they should be able to solve the issue on their own.

    To overcome this challenge, programmers must learn to ask for help correctly. One strategy is to set a timebox on a task and then ask for help when they hit it. This ensures that they don’t ask too soon or too late. It also allows them to try to solve the issue on their own before asking for assistance.

    Don’t Overcommit

    While streamlining tasks is helpful, juggling too many projects can be more detrimental than beneficial. Trying to do too much can overwhelm you and lead to burnout. It also limits your ability to complete tasks on time because of the lack of attention you give each task.

    An excellent way to avoid over-committing is to use a tool that helps you track your time and productivity. It breaks down large projects into small, easily achievable tasks and lets you keep more granular records of how long it takes to complete a specific task.

    You should also be willing to refuse a new project if it isn’t feasible given your current commitments. Explaining that you cannot accommodate a new request can help maintain your integrity and reputation as a reliable software developer.

    Take Breaks

    Programmers must be able to detach themselves from work thoughts to stay focused and get creative. The best way to do this is to take regular breaks. These can range from 15 minutes to a day or two.

    It is tempting to skip these breaks in favor of working longer, but this can result in mental fatigue and a lowered ability to return to the task at hand with a fresh perspective. It also makes it difficult to make decisions and will reduce productivity.

    To avoid these problems, schedule your breaks and stick to them. Breaking work up into intervals of 25 minutes and then taking a short break after each one is an excellent way to rest. You can use this time to have coffee with a colleague, watch funny videos, or sit outside.

    To sum up, balancing a schedule as a programmer can be daunting. However, if you follow the recommendations from this article, we are sure you will succeed in your work and stay inspired and full of energy.

    Share. Facebook Twitter Pinterest LinkedIn Tumblr Email
    Rose Ruck
    • Website

    Recent Posts

    Tooth Extraction: What to Expect Before and After

    July 11, 2025

    The Step-by-Step Process of Tummy Tuck in Turkey

    June 23, 2025

    Aluminum Alloy Machining on 5-Axis CNC

    April 7, 2025

    Discover a Path to Relaxation and Renewal Through Mindful Touch in the Heart of Bayswater

    March 13, 2025

    Sihoo Doro S300 vs. the Competition: Which Ergonomic Chair is Right for You?

    February 24, 2025

    Everything You Need to Know About Buying Diazepam Online

    January 23, 2025

    Reduced Fatigue and Discomfort: Your Sihoo Doro C300 Review

    January 6, 2025

    UrduFeed.com consistently updates its website with the latest news, trends, and stories from around the globe. Our team of experienced writers and editors is committed to delivering accurate, informative, and engaging content that caters to the diverse interests of our readers.

    Follow Us
    • Facebook
    • Twitter
    • Pinterest
    • YouTube
    • Vimeo
    • LinkedIn
    • Soundcloud
    • Instagram
    Editor Picks
    • Tooth Extraction: What to Expect Before and After
    • The Step-by-Step Process of Tummy Tuck in Turkey
    • Aluminum Alloy Machining on 5-Axis CNC
    • Discover a Path to Relaxation and Renewal Through Mindful Touch in the Heart of Bayswater
    • Disclaimer
    • Write for Us
    • Privacy Policy
    • Contact Us
    Urdufeed.net © Copyright 2025, All Rights Reserved

    Type above and press Enter to search. Press Esc to cancel.